]> asedeno.scripts.mit.edu Git - linux.git/blobdiff - sound/usb/mixer.c
Merge tag 'riscv/for-v5.5-rc1' of git://git.kernel.org/pub/scm/linux/kernel/git/riscv...
[linux.git] / sound / usb / mixer.c
index 45eee5cc312e61e202e3016b0bf1f45e96a7d93d..6cd4ff09c5ee60566aae77191fbd73960aa2a79a 100644 (file)
@@ -2930,6 +2930,9 @@ static int snd_usb_mixer_controls_badd(struct usb_mixer_interface *mixer,
                        continue;
 
                iface = usb_ifnum_to_if(dev, intf);
+               if (!iface)
+                       continue;
+
                num = iface->num_altsetting;
 
                if (num < 2)